Some people, companies, and opportunities look impressive at first glance but don't hold up under closer inspection. In this episode, Jill Griffin explores why even experienced leaders get drawn to polish over substance and how to sharpen your ability to tell the difference before you commit your time, energy, or reputation. In this episode: • Why we're naturally drawn to confidence, polish, and compelling stories, even when substance is missing • The questions that help you distinguish real capability from a good presentation • How to make better decisions about people, partnerships, and opportunities by looking beyond first impressions • Why this skill matters even more in an AI world, where separating what's real from what's manufactured takes more mental energy than ever Show Notes The Gray Area podcast, The end of the human internet Support the show Jill Griffin , is a leadership strategist, executive coach, and host of The Career Refresh .
